What Affects the Cost of Moving a Mobile Home?



Multiple things influence how much you'll pay. Key cost factors include:




  • The width and length of your home

  • Mileage and travel route

  • Disconnection and reconnection of utilities

  • Permits and legal fees

  • Extra safety measures for transport

  • Terrain and accessibility challenges



No two mobile home moves are exactly alike, meaning costs vary.



Typical Mobile Home Moving Costs



On average, moving costs range from:




  • $1,500 to $7,000 for short hauls

  • $6,000 to $15,000 for out-of-state relocations



These estimates usually include basic move-related services. Additional charges can pop up if you need structural repairs, foundation work, or utility hookups.



How to Save Money When Moving a Mobile Home



Trying to keep your move affordable? Use these smart tips:




  • Request estimates from several companies

  • Move during off-peak seasons

  • Take care of permit applications

  • Prepare both sites to save labor costs



Planning ahead can save you hundreds or even thousands.



Is Moving a Mobile Home Worth It?



For a lot of homeowners, it makes perfect sense. Transporting your existing home is far cheaper than buying a new property. However, you must weigh your home's age, moving expenses, and zoning laws.
